> [Insisting that all everything be Free Culture] actually makes most
> free software projects ineligible for inclusion on system
> distributions that follow the current Definition of Free Cultural
> Works, since following this definition results in questions of
> whether that file is the preferred form of modification or the
> complete corresponding source.

Not to mention that sometimes the the "culture" stuff is just
straight-up not Free Culture.  Take for example, the several essays by
RMS that are included with Emacs.  I think that stripping those out
would be insane.

We'd also probably run into the same issue as Debian with considering
some GNU manuals non-free.  I absolutely oppose anything that would
require us to not ship GNU manuals.
